POC Skull Light XP Helmet    Read other reviews of this product
 
Bust through walls!   05-16-08   

I purchased this helmet for my woman after seeing the way her old k2 helmet fit her like a yamaka. It fits her good, looks pretty sweet, covers the back of her head nicely, and makes her feel "Like I could bust through brick walls!" Its pretty light weight, comes with a nice carry bag, and its pretty easy to remove the visor, which is held on by two side screws and comes with a pretty crappy piece of hook-and-loop fastener to stick the center on to keep it from swiveling too much, I think they could have come up with a better method but she never uses the visor anyhow. Also, no helmet clip in the back can be a pain in the ass but doesn't cause her much trouble. Goggles with rubber in the strap help a lot.

Marmot PreCip Jacket - Men's    Read other reviews of this product
 
Up for all but the worst of it   10-26-08   

This is a good cheap rain jacket for light use. Its very packable. Is held up in moderate rain for a few hours on end without disappointing. I did notice that started to soak where my pack straps were on my shoulders. This is from the rain being rubbed into the pre-clip. If your going to go hiking in a rain-forest for a few days I would go with something else. However this is a great little jacket that can keep you dry in all but the most strenuous conditions.

Icebreaker BodyFit200 Legless Pant - Men's    This product is no longer available
 
no legs = no bunch   10-26-08   

After cutting the leggs of my base layers for years, someone finally made bottoms for me! These blow my cap3's away. Hands down. They keep you warm, wick well, and won't have everyone in the cabin wondering what animal died in your room after multiple days of hard use. The short length is perfect for skiing. No more trying to get a perfectly flattened base layer under, or over your sock so your ski boot doesn't force a foot amputation. No more huge bunch of fabric at the top of your boot.

DAKINE Heli Pro 16L Backpack - 1000cu in    This product is no longer available
 
good all around bag   10-25-08   

Few things I didn't really like; I found the chest strap didn't tighten down as much as I would like. I'm pretty thick in the chest also. Also, when having the chest strap tightened to max there is a long piece of slack that just flails around. This slack has whipped me in the face a bunch of times while bombing a run. Wish it had some way to secure the slack like the other straps. The ski holder works pretty good also, but I haven't used it for any extensive climbs. The dakine hydration system works well in it, no complaints there. This bag is useful for an extra set of gogs, some grub, water, and a good amount of room for other crap. I have stuffed 3 softshells into it also , so it has a good amount of room in it.
